Transaction 37abfcaf73a764428401ad36c5a376cc2a78bcf428cefc809485b91d7f3d850d

1 Input
2 Outputs
  • 37abfcaf73a764428401ad36c5a376cc2a78bcf428cefc809485b91d7f3d850d:0
  • value  49964698
    address  1FVswg5quhixRvqjQSoXrcLhonfBiVtESY
  • 37abfcaf73a764428401ad36c5a376cc2a78bcf428cefc809485b91d7f3d850d:1
  • value  300000000
    address  1HVxDMoPrmNuxTCkg1vNNnfVEWmgLAF4ee